Riley's Lucario (Japanese: ゲンのルカリオ Gen's Lucario) is the primary and, in the anime and manga, currently only known Pokémon owned by Riley.

History

Riley and Lucario

Lucario debuted in Steeling Peace of Mind! at Iron Island. When Ash and his friends traveled there after being contacted by Barry, they found the local Steel-type Pokémon fighting brutally against each other and the other Pokémon on the island. When a crazed Aggron attacked Ash, Riley stepped in and had Lucario attack it with Close Combat. Despite being a Steel-type as well, Lucario wasn't affected like the others of its type due to its strong aura.

Riley informed Ash that like his Lucario, he could use Aura. Together they found the source of the problem: A machine operated under Mars's command that was using the Spear Key to create low frequency waves which tortured the Steel-type Pokémon. Lucario attempted to read the Aura coming out of the machine, but at that time, Mars placed the Spear Key into a pillar at the ruins the squadron was excavating. The beam that launched out of the pillar's tip overwhelmed Lucario and caused it to rebel against Riley, even breaking its Poké Ball in half when he tried to recall it.

Even then, however, Lucario wasn't completely under the machine's influence and tried to destroy the machine but couldn't do it. Ash managed to finish the job and destroy the machine and Lucario and the other Steel types were brought back to their senses. When Mars realized her plan was shot, she fled and attempted to blow up Iron Island with bombs, but her efforts were thwarted when both Riley and Lucario used their Auras to contain the blast and send it flying.

In the games

When the player teams up with Riley at Iron Island, Lucario is the Pokémon he will use in Double Battles against wild Pokémon and enemy Trainers.

Later, when Riley can be found as a Double Battle partner in the Battle Tower, Lucario is one of the potential Pokémon he may use, and in Pokémon Platinum, he will use Lucario at the Battleground as well.

In the manga

In the Pokémon Adventures manga

Lucario in Pokémon Adventures
Lucario using the four moves in succession

Lucario first appears in Grumpy Gliscor along with his Trainer Riley on Iron Island waiting for Diamond to arrive so that they can train him and improve his battling skills. After he arrives they begin their training, Lucario is pitted against Tru, Don, and Lax and with strong moves like Close Combat and Aura Sphere, he puts them into a tight spot before catching Tru's Wood Hammer and holding him while his Aura Sphere's fall from the sky and defeat Diamond's Pokémon. Lucario then oversaw Diamond's Training along with Riley, but during the training his aura sensors pick up something, it was later revealed to be two Cue Ball's who have stolen a Pokémon Egg. The Cue balls blind Riley and Lucario with Vespiquen honey and prevent them from using their Aura with a Mothim's Air Slash, they are defeated by Dia's newest technique the "Mach-one-and-only-Razor-Leaf" and are left to suffer the wrath of Lucario who beats them with Close Combat, Aura Sphere, Bone Rush, and Flash Cannon in quick succession.

In the Pokémon Diamond and Pearl Adventure! manga

Lucario in Diamond and Pearl Adventure!

Lucario first appears in Serious Training on Iron Island!! as it rescues Hareta from an attack caused by B-2's Graveler. Later, it takes on B-2's Drapion where it was able to use Aura Sphere on it successfully for the first time but Drapion had the 360 rotation effect which caused Aura Sphere to fail. However, Lucario was able to take out Drapion with the teamwork of Hareta's Riolu given from Riley when it was an Egg.
